S15700 Stainless Steel vs. EN 1.4724 Stainless Steel

Both S15700 stainless steel and EN 1.4724 stainless steel are iron alloys. They have 88% of their average alloy composition in common.

For each property being compared, the top bar is S15700 stainless steel and the bottom bar is EN 1.4724 stainless steel.
